Marshfield Boy Scouts Jonathan Lucerne and James Davis visited the Marshfield Optimist Club meeting at Country Kitchen on Monday morning, presenting the ArrowCorps 2008 National Service Project which they hope to be a part of this summer.

The Boy Scouts of America will work in conjunction with the United States Forest Service at five project sites across the country, including the Mark Twain National Forest in Missouri.

Lucerne and Davis want to be among the 5,000 volunteers participating in the project, sponsored by the National Order of the Arrow Committee. Participants must raise $250 each to help pay for accommodations, meals and recreational activities during the week long service project. Volunteers will make improvements at each site under the guidance of the Forest Service, with time allotted for recreational activities such as floating, fishing and hiking.
